Understanding Double Glazed Doors
Double glazed doors consist of two panes of glass with a sealed airspace in between. This style uses various advantages:
Insulation: Reduces heat loss in winter and keeps interiors cool in summertime.Sound Reduction: Minimizes external sound intrusions.Security: Reinforced glass building and construction enhances safety.UV Protection: Protects furnishings and flooring from sun damage.
Despite these advantages, double glazed doors can experience issues that require professional or DIY repair.
Typical Issues with Double Glazed Doors
A number of issues can impact double glazed doors. Here are some common problems property owners may deal with:
ProblemDescriptionSeal FailureThe sealing in between the panes may degrade, causing condensation.MisalignmentDoors might end up being misaligned in time, impacting their operation.Hardware MalfunctionLocksets, hinges, and deals with can wear out or break.Misting Between PanesMoisture caught in between panes can cause visibility issues.Cracks or ChipsDamage to the glass can jeopardize security and aesthetic appeals.In-depth Insights into Common Problems
Seal Failure: One of the most prevalent problems is the failure of the sealant that holds the 2 glass panes together. Over time, weather condition changes can deteriorate these seals, allowing air moisture to infiltrate and mist the glass.
Misalignment: With regular usage, double glazed doors may move from their initial position. This misalignment might cause problem when opening or closing the door, causing prospective security dangers.
Hardware Malfunction: Components such as locks and hinges are subjected to routine wear. Broken or malfunctioning hardware can jeopardize door security and function.
Misting Between Panes: When the seal fails, humidity and temperature modifications can lead to fogging, making the door appearance unsightly and decreasing presence.
Cracks or Chips: External forces, such as impacts from storms or objects, can lead to glass damage. Such problems not only destroy the door's look however can also posture safety risks.
Repairing Double Glazed Doors
Repairing double glazed doors can usually be categorized into two main approaches: DIY repairs and expert intervention. Depending on the concern, the following actions can guide house owners through the repair procedure.
DIY Repair Techniques
Changing Seals:
Tools Needed: Utility knife, brand-new sealant, silicone caulk gun.Steps:Remove existing seals with an utility knife.Tidy the area completely.Apply brand-new sealant evenly, guaranteeing an airtight fit.
Realigning Doors:
Tools Needed: Screwdriver, level.Steps:Check the positioning with a level.Loosen the screws in the hinges and change for alignment.Tighten up screws as soon as effectively lined up.
Changing Hardware:
Tools Needed: Drill, screwdriver, new hardware.Steps:Remove the dysfunctional hardware carefully.Install new elements according to maker guidelines.Specialist Repair Techniques
For considerable problems such as fogging or serious cracks, expert intervention is advised due to safety and knowledge concerns.
Glass Replacement:
In cases of major fractures or fogging, professionals can replace the glass unit while preserving the existing frame.
Seal Replacement:
Experts can rapidly and successfully replace malfunctioning seals using specialized tools and products.
Total Door Replacement:
If the door is beyond repair, specialists can examine and suggest a total door replacement, which may improve your home's energy performance.Preventative Measures
To preserve the stability of double glazed doors and avoid repairs, house owners can take the following steps:
Regular Cleaning: Ensure the glass and frames are cleaned up regularly to prevent dirt build-up.Weatherstripping: Inspect and replace weatherstrips that might use with time.Routine Inspections: Carry out routine checks throughout seasonal modifications to catch possible concerns early.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. How can I tell if my double glazed door needs repair?
Common signs include condensation between the panes, problem in opening/closing, visible drafts, or if the door has fractures.
2. Can I repair double glazed doors myself?
Lots of minor repairs can be handled by property owners with fundamental tools and abilities, however considerable concerns like glass replacement are best left to professionals.
3. The length of time do double glazed doors last?
Usually, double glazed doors can last in between 15 to 30 years, depending on maintenance and direct exposure to extreme weather condition conditions.
4. Is it worth repairing a double glazed door?
If the structural stability and insulation capabilities of the door are undamaged, repairing rather than replacing can be a cost-efficient option.
5. What is the cost of double glazed door repair?
Repair costs can vary widely based upon the problem. Small repairs may range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 200, while glass replacement could cost numerous hundred dollars or more.
